Epistar First to Break into Auto Industry, Shipments to Start 1Q14

Epistar has received orders from Japanese automobile manufacturers making it the first Taiwanese chip maker to enter into the automotive industry. The company plans to begin shipments at the beginning of next year. They have also received qualifications by the Korean manufacturers Samsung and LG for TV chips which will also begin shipment 1Q of next year.
